Output 81008dd0d40d11361ed4a1745e5f94a95f7834a6fe1bcbaafe955af342769e62:42

value
16892315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1964006f02e936948d59ef458ccaeb8abe935e4 OP_EQUAL
address
3KLcL8LpbwECZ1YDjKXx9kpDyXLqz3zzck
transaction
81008dd0d40d11361ed4a1745e5f94a95f7834a6fe1bcbaafe955af342769e62
spent
false

87 Sat Ranges